International cooperation of the National Scientific Center «Hon. Prof. M. S. Bokarius Forensic Science Institute» with foreign partners did not pause during the war. NSC «Hon. Prof. M. S. Bokarius FSI» is a certified member of ENFSI — the European Network of Forensic Science Institutes. We will remind you that the organization was founded in 1995 with the aim of improving the exchange of information in the field of forensic examination, as well as increasing the level of efficiency and quality of forensic activity in the world.

Director of National Scientific Center «Hon. Prof. M. S. Bokarius Forensic Science Institute» Oleksandr Kliuiev as a member of ENFSI, is invited to participate in the Annual Meeting 2023 of the organization’s members, which will be held in the Hague from May 24 to 26 of the present year.

 Many urgent issues were resolved at the ENFSI Board members’ previous conference, including:

- holding the upcoming Annual Meeting in 2025. According to the results of the discussion, the Irish capital Dublin was chosen as such a place;

- approval of the use of a new program for the analysis of the authenticity of digital audio, which will improve the conduct of research in the relevant field;

- conducting future events, conferences, and meetings of the ENFSI Council.

One of the important issues discussed by the Board members of the organization concerned the support and assistance to our National Science Centre as a member of ENFSI in matters of material-technical support. We discussed logistics, and what exactly our partners can help us with. We are pleased that our foreign partners extend to us their friendly hand of support in dark times.

We continue to actively conduct international cooperation with foreign partners because this is necessary for the development of forensic research in the country and the popularization of the forensic profession in the future.
